Chelsea - Carlo, We have a problem.

The Diamond formation has worked wonders for Chelsea.

We are the highest scoring team in the Premier League, top of the league and no one has managed to stop Chelsea from scoring in 90 minutes.

Yet, the one position Ancelotti has failed to fill adequately in this diamond is the tip of the diamond.

At Milan, he used Kaka to great effect but here he does not have Kaka to use so he picked Lampard, a legend in his own right like Kaka. After a few games he decided to go with other players as Lampard had not been performing as he expected him to.

He used Deco, later on including Joe Cole and Florent Malouda although it was sporadically in Malouda's case. None have really performed to the level expected in that position. Chelsea have probably exhausted every option in trying to find the right player in that position.

The only option left untested is the original owner of the position from 2006, Michael Ballack.

When he arrived at Stamford Bridge, Mourinho quickly made him the attacking midfielder in his new diamond formation. It failed, partially due to Sheva's decline and the fact that Chelsea were too predictable with all their attacks coming through the middle. 4-3-3 or variations of it would dominate until Ancelotti's arrival.

I don't see why Ballack cannot be used since he has played in this position before for Bayern Munich. He may be 33 but he is the best option left. He already coordinates Chelsea's attacks from deep inside Chelsea's half of the field like Pirlo or Alonso.

It is not his ideal position to be sitting so deep, he excels in a more advanced position. I think he should be given another chance to excel in the position. He has the physique to hold off the opposing midfielder trying to shut him down. He has a good range of passing which has led to goals.

Moments include the pass that led to goals against Juventus and Liverpool in the away games in last season's Champions League. To remove him from the right side of midfield would weaken the right flank defensively but Mikel or Essien can play there. If not him, then there is no one left.

Unless you want to go for two unorthodox choices. The two are Essien and Kakuta.

Essien is a choice that will surprise many of you since we know him as a defensive midfielder.

This is a completely new position from all the positions he has ever played. Right back, centre back, defensive and central midfield and even one game as a right winger. Essien has played in almost EVERY position. Essien likes to make runs from midfield even when he is playing as a defensive midfielder so he will enjoy this one.

The downside is that it leaves Chelsea exposed at the back. I don't want to see Mikel playing as a defensive midfielder again since we should be playing him as a central midfielder and not as the defensive midfielder, give it to Ivanovic or Matic. Essien is strong, full of energy and does not give the ball away cheaply like Joe Cole does nowadays.

He does not bamboozle defenders regularly but he can do so on occasion. He can pass well and has shown good crossing. In short, not the choice everyone might go for but if Carlo picks him, he can do well in it.

Kakuta is a choice like Essien's, not many would go for it. Largely due to the fact that the guy is only 18 and he only broke into the first team this season. I have looked up Kakuta and he has been stated as an attacking midfielder as well as a winger who can play on both flanks. So playing there should not be something alien to him at all.

Also because he is the only real attacking midfielder left (Essien is not really one). The tip is turning into Carlo's cursed spot like right back was Mourinho's. Of course we can always not change anything and rely on Deco and Joe Cole, the former being past it and the latter hasn't had a good game since Blackburn.

Whatever Carlo picks, I hope Ancelotti goes for the right one and if he sticks with Joey, he is right in that Joey will be a great player.
